ABSTRACT:
Bicycloheteroaryl compounds are disclosed that have a formula represented by the following:The compounds may be prepared as pharmaceutical compositions, and may be used for the prevention and treatment of a variety of conditions in mammals including humans, including by way of non-limiting example, pain, inflammation, traumatic injury, and others.
